In the city of Finsterwalde, citizens now have new options when it comes to creating passport photos. From now on, residents can take digital passport photos easily and directly in the Citizens Service. With the new digital passport photo system and a self-service terminal, the city is presenting itself as a pioneer in the region. The way the passport photo machine works couldn't be simpler: it offers instructions in up to 16 languages and checks biometrics automatically. “It's not just the correct quality that speaks for this system, but also data protection,” says one person responsible. The images are created in compliance with data protection regulations by using a numerical key, whereby the images are securely stored and transmitted digitally to the citizen service. By the way, an expression is not necessary! Additionally, additional biometric data, such as signature and fingerprints, can also be recorded via the self-service terminal.
Practical details for users
The new terminal is flexible and adapts to the user's height, which makes it usable for children from primary school age and wheelchair users. However, for younger children, using a certified photography service provider is recommended. In addition, the self-service terminal is not suitable for biometric photos for driving license applications; these must be made separately. The fee for using the passport photo system is a moderate 6 euros, in addition to the regular ID or passport fees, but it is only charged once - even if multiple documents are requested.
The importance of biometric passport photos will become even clearer due to the legal changes from May 1, 2025. Loud Consumer advice center From this date, passport photos must be submitted digitally for ID cards and passports in Germany. The aim of this regulation is to improve the security and quality of passport applications and to make manipulation more difficult.
What's next? The transition period until July 31, 2025 still allows the use of paper photos, but from August 2025 digital submission will be the only option. Digital passport photos can be created in certified photo studios or directly at the official authorities. Anyone who allows themselves to be photographed outside of the authority receives a special data matrix code for submitting the application.
